A logistics company in Singapore is seeking a Warehouse Operations and Inventory Control specialist. Responsibilities include overseeing day-to-day warehouse operations, managing inventory accuracy, coordinating inbound and outbound shipments, and supervising warehouse staff. The ideal candidate will ensure compliance with safety regulations and process improvements to enhance operational efficiency. Strong experience in warehouse management and logistics coordination is required. This role offers an opportunity to contribute significantly to the company's operational success.
Oversee day-to-day warehouse operations including receiving, storage, picking, packing, and dispatch.
Maintain accurate inventory records and conduct regular stock counts and reconciliations.
Monitor stock levels and coordinate replenishment to prevent shortages or overstocking.
Ensure proper labelling, storage, and handling of goods in accordance with company procedures.
Coordinate inbound and outbound shipments with suppliers, transporters, and internal teams.
Ensure timely and accurate order processing and delivery to customers or outlets.
Prepare delivery orders, invoices, and shipment documentation.
Resolve delivery issues, discrepancies, or damaged goods promptly.
Supervise and guide warehouse assistants, packers, and drivers.
Assign daily tasks and ensure work is completed efficiently and safely.
Monitor staff attendance, productivity, and compliance with company policies.
Provide on-the-job training to improve operational efficiency.
Ensure compliance with workplace safety regulations and company SOPs.
Maintain a clean, organised, and safe warehouse environment.
Report and investigate any accidents, damages, or safety incidents.
Ensure proper use and maintenance of warehouse equipment and tools.
Use warehouse management systems (WMS) or inventory software to update stock movements.
Prepare daily, weekly, and monthly operational reports.
Analyse warehouse performance indicators and suggest improvements.
Maintain accurate documentation for audits and inspections.
Assist in controlling warehouse operational costs.
Identify process gaps and recommend efficiency improvements.
Reduce losses due to damages, expiry, or misplacement of stock.
Support management in implementing operational improvements.
Liaise with procurement, sales, finance, and operations teams.
Communicate effectively with vendors and logistics partners.
Handle customer or internal queries related to warehouse operations.
